- Engage and build relationships with cross-functional teams and stakeholders (Product, Engineering, Marketing, etc) to launch successful localized products.
- Design and implement efficient and scalable end-to-end localization frameworks tailored to various products and diverse content types across Meta.
- Guide stakeholders across Meta to ensure localization best practices are followed and drive efficient execution.
- Proactively identify and streamline technical and process issues that affect localized product relevancy, quality, and functionality.
- Actively seek out opportunities to optimize the international user experience and influence adoptions of optimal solutions.
- Partner across internationalization to ensure the right resources are in place and all deliveries are completed at the expected standards.
- Bachelor's degree (or foreign degree equivalent) in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Systems, Analytics, Mathematics, Physics, Applied Sciences, or a related field and 3 years of experience in localization or program management related occupation.
Requires at least 3 years of experience in each of the following skills: - 1. Communicating across and driving results among a variety of cross-functional stakeholders, working across time zones and international offices
- 2. Analyzing and interpreting complex data sets to inform business decisions
- 3. Building and optimizing complex workflows
- 4. Prioritizing and creating structure to support long-term localization programs
- 5. Utilizing translation technologies, such as translation memories, machine translation, and CAT tools
- 6. Working with localization vendors
- 7. Applying internationalization standards such as Unicode and CLDR
